South Korea Human Infrared Sensor Market By Type Segment Analysis

The Human Infrared Sensor market in South Korea is primarily classified into Passive Infrared (PIR) sensors, Active Infrared sensors, and Thermopile sensors. PIR sensors dominate the market due to their widespread application in motion detection, security systems, and energy management solutions. These sensors detect body heat emissions and are favored for their low power consumption and cost-effectiveness. Active Infrared sensors, which utilize emitted infrared beams to detect movement or presence, are gaining traction in industrial automation and smart building applications owing to their higher accuracy and longer detection ranges. Thermopile sensors, although currently a smaller segment, are increasingly used in specialized applications such as thermal imaging and non-contact temperature measurement, driven by advancements in sensor miniaturization and sensitivity.

South Korea Human Infrared Sensor Market By Application Segment Analysis

The application landscape for human infrared sensors in South Korea spans security & surveillance, smart building automation, healthcare, and consumer electronics. Security and surveillance remain the largest application segment, leveraging PIR and active IR sensors for motion detection, perimeter security, and intrusion alarm systems. Smart building automation, including lighting control, HVAC management, and occupancy sensing, is rapidly expanding, driven by government initiatives promoting energy efficiency and smart city projects. Healthcare applications, such as non-contact patient monitoring and thermal screening, are emerging segments benefiting from technological advancements in thermopile sensors and high-sensitivity PIR sensors. Consumer electronics, including smart home devices and wearable health monitors, are also contributing to market growth, although their share remains comparatively smaller.
